Promptcare is seeking experienced and compassionate Registered Home Infusion Nurses to join our team of healthcare professionals. As a Registered Home Infusion Nurse, you will be responsible for providing specialized nursing care to patients in their homes. You will be responsible for assessing, planning, implementing, and evaluating patient care plans and administering intravenous medications and treatments. You will also be responsible for educating patients and their families about home care, medications, and treatments. The ideal candidate will poss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ills, as well as a dedication to providing the highest quality of care. Requirements

  • Must be a Registered Nurse in the state inquiring of employment and in good standing
  • Must have a valid driver’s license and automobile insurance
  • Professional Liability Insurance
  • CPR Certification
  • Knowledge of PIV, Mid-Line, PICC Line, Tunneled Catheters, and Ports
  • At least 2 years’ experience as a home infusion nurse, or equivalent experience working in another field-based home nursing organization, is required
  • ED experience preferred
  • Demonstrated proficiency in IV insertion, vascular access devices, and infusion pumps
  • Specific training and/or certification as a heart failure nurse is highly desirable
  • Strong pediatric peripheral IV skills preferred
  • Certified Nurse Infusionist (CRNI) preferred
  • Experience with the following IV therapies is a major advantage: inotropes, intravenous immunoglobulin, and Total Parenteral Nutrition (TPN)

Job Responsibilities, Included But Not Limited To

  • Conducts initial nursing assessments for home infusion therapy
  • Trains patients/caregivers on procedures and equipment
  • Develop and revises care plans with the healthcare team
  • Visits patients, documents compliance, and provides direct care
  • Assuming on-call duties and managing patient supplies
  • Coordinates care with other agencies and counsels patients on therapy
  • Collaborate with Pharmacists for therapy adjustments
  • Plans efficient daily routes and submits nursing notes promptly
  • Triages field problems and adheres to SOPs and regulations
  • Delivers "white glove" service and submits travel expense reports
  • Projects a positive attitude and participates in employee activities
  • Provides nursing services as requested, including weekends and evenings
  • Performs other duties as assigned
